YAML(Yet Another Markup Language)是一种用于序列化数据的轻量级文本格式,常用于配置文件和数据传输。它以易读的方式表示数据,并允许通过缩进来表示层级关系。
Python是一种强大且灵活的编程语言,拥有丰富的第三方库和模块。ruamel.yaml是Python中一个流行的用于处理YAML格式的模块,它提供了简单的API来读取、修改和写入YAML文件。
编辑YAML文件主要包括以下几个步骤:
import ruamel.yaml
with open('example.yaml', 'r') as file:
data = ruamel.yaml.safe_load(file)
data['key'] = 'value'
with open('example.yaml', 'w') as file:
ruamel.yaml.dump(data, file)
在这个过程中,可以使用ruamel.yaml模块提供的各种方法和功能来操作YAML文件,如增加、删除、修改数据等。
YAML文件的编辑在实际开发中有着广泛的应用场景,包括但不限于:
对于在腾讯云上使用Python和ruamel.yaml模块编辑YAML文件,可以使用以下腾讯云产品和服务:
你可以参考腾讯云官方文档来了解更多关于这些产品和服务的详细信息及使用方法:
希望以上信息对你有帮助。如有任何进一步的问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云